Call NumberNS-305Date1885-1900SummarySioux Chief Rocky Bear poses on horseback in front of a backdrop with a landscape scene painted on it. He wears a feather headdress and a buckskin shirt and pants with beads and tassels adorning them. He holds a long spear in his left hand.
